San Angelo, Texas vs Dibrugarh/ Mohanbari Climate & Distance Between

India flag
  • The distance between San Angelo, Texas, Usa and Dibrugarh/ Mohanbari, India is approximately 13,268 km or 8,245 mi.
  • To reach San Angelo, Texas in this distance one would set out from Dibrugarh/ Mohanbari bearing 15.2°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ach San Angelo, Texas bearing 164.2° or SSE .
  • San Angelo, Texas has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Dibrugarh/ Mohanbari has a humid subtropical climate with dry winters (Cwa).
  • San Angelo, Texas is in or near the warm temperate dry forest biome whereas Dibrugarh/ Mohanbari is in or near the subtropical wet forest biome.
  • The annual average temperature is 4.8 °C (8.6°F) cooler.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 9.2 °C (16.6°F) more in San Angelo, Texas.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ly oceanic.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 2049.6 mm (80.7 in) less which is equivalent to 2049.6 l/m² (50.3 US gal/ft²) or 20,496,000 l/ha (2,191,158 US gal/ac) less. About 1/5 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 3.9° lower in San Angelo, Texas than in Dibrugarh/ Mohanbari.
  • Relative humidity levels are 33.9% lower.
  • The mean dew point temperature is 13.1°C (23.6°F) lower.
